## Building Access — Spares Room (Hullbrook Annex)

Contractors: the spare hardware room is down the east corridor on the ground floor, third door on the left. Sign in at the front desk first and grab a visitor lanyard. Anything you take out, jot it in the blue logbook — yes, even the little stuff. The door self-locks, so don't wedge it. To get in, punch in the code below.

staff pass of hagug-taguf = bdg-HJ-9

Handover Note — Director Transition, Pelarin Pilot

From: M. Crestway
To: D. Obalan

Churn in the Pelarin pilot reached 14% in month three, concentrated in the Northvale and Sarrow branches. Exit interviews point to onboarding friction, not pricing. Branch managers have the retention playbook and weekly call lists; please keep those cadences running.

The Quillhaven branch is the outlier with near-zero churn — worth replicating their approach. Retention targets for Q4 are unchanged. The confidential note below sets out the forward plan.

management briefing: Only 33 of the 504 pilot accounts renewed Holox, so a churn review is set for August 1. Fenysix Logistics is in early talks to buy Zoroxix Group for about $459.9 million.

## Vendor note: Sketchloom undo/redo module

Quick context for whoever inherits this: the undo/redo stack in our diagram editor comes from Sketchloom's licensed history module, not our own code. Their command-merging logic occasionally collapses two distinct node moves into one undo step — known vendor bug, ticket open on their side since spring. Don't patch around it locally; past attempts broke redo entirely. For license renewals or bug status, contact the vendor relationship owner.

billing contact of hadup-yajef = istdor.drumir@qorvelsys.internal